Spin-off
The creation of an independent company through the sale or distribution of new shares of an existing part of a parent corporation.
Equity Carve-out
A strategy where a parent company sells a minority interest of a subsidiary to outside investors while retaining control.
Shareholders
Individuals or entities that own shares in a company, giving them partial ownership and possibly voting rights.
Strategic Fit
The degree to which an organization's strategies align with its external environment and internal capabilities.
